Walt Disney Imagineering Announces Finalists for Imaginations Design Competition
Walt Disney Imagineering has announced the finalists for the Imaginations design competition, which was created to develop future talent and give students a place to showcase their skills.
The competition is looking to find and nurture the next generation of Disney Imagineers while brining a fresh perspective to Walt Disney Imagineering.
The challenge for this year’s competition was: Take what Disney does best today—from its world-class theme parks, resorts, cruise ships and other entertainment venues that are highly popular with families—and apply it to transportation within a major city.
The teams were challenged to create a transportation experience with vehicles that reflect the diversity of the city while being accessible, energy efficient, and distinctly Disney.
The 2015 final teams are: The Wunderkids from Art Center College of Design; Woollahra from Drexel University; New Orleans Double Rail from the Ringling College of Art + Design; Aether from San Jose State University; La Grand Masquerade from Texas Tech University; and Line 55 from the University of Nevada, Reno.
The teams will travel to Walt Disney Imagineering on January 26 to present their projects to a team of Imagineers.
